Finn Balor is about to get a “significant push, at least for a little while,” according to the Wrestling Observer Newsletter.
At TLC, Balor defeated Drew McIntyre (albeit with interference), who himself is (or was) also set for a big push before WWE started to cool him down with a couple of losses.
Last year, there were reports that a planned Finn Balor vs. Brock Lesnar Universal title match at the Royal Rumble was scrapped because Vince McMahon didn’t think Balor was “over” enough. WWE’s major lack of top faces probably is a good reason to push Balor also.
